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Nagoya to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land) is to drive which costs ¥550 - ¥800 and takes 28 min.
The fastest way to get from Nagoya to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land) is to drive which takes 28 min and costs ¥550 - ¥800.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Meitetsu Bus Center and arriving at Nagashima Onsen. Services depart once da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 50 min.
The distance between Nagoya and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land) is 32 km. The road distance is 31.6 km.
The best way to get from Nagoya to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land) without a car is to train and taxi which takes 29 min and costs ¥4300 - ¥6000.
It takes approximately 29 min to get from Nagoya to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land), including transfers.
Nagoya to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land) bus services, operated by Meitetsu Bus, depart from Meitetsu Bus Center station.
Nagoya to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land) bus services, operated by Meitetsu Bus, arrive at Nagashima Onsen station.
Yes, the driving distance between Nagoya to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land) is 32 km. It takes approximately 28 min to drive from Nagoya to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land).
There are 1025+ hotels available in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land).
What companies run services between Nagoya, Japan and Shuttle Loop (Nagashima Spa Land), Japan?
Meitetsu Bus operates a bus from Meitetsu Bus Center to Nagashima Onsen once daily. Tickets cost ¥1,200 and the journey takes 50 min. Willer Express also services this route once daily.
